Market Estimation & Definition Market Definition Isononanoic acid is a branched-chain fatty acid used as an intermediate in a variety of industrial and consumer products. Renowned for its thermal and oxidative stability, low volatility, and compatibility with polyol esters, the acid plays a key role in formulating high-performance synthetic lubricants, alkyd resins, corrosion inhibitors, personal care products, and plasticizers. The continued demand for durable, safe, and sustainable chemical intermediates across various industries is expected to sustain long-term market growth. Growth in Personal Care Sector Isononanoic acid is used as an emollient and emulsifier in skincare and cosmetic products, offering smooth texture and spreadability. The rising demand for premium personal care products and the push toward safer, dermatologically tested ingredients are creating new avenues in the cosmetic-grade market. Surging Demand in Coatings and Adhesives The acid is used in alkyd resins and corrosion-resistant coatings, supporting construction, marine, and automotive sectors. As the demand for weatherproof and durable coatings rises—especially in emerging markets—the consumption of isononanoic acid in industrial coatings continues to grow. Shift Toward Bio-Based and Low-VOC Chemicals Growing regulatory pressure to adopt environmentally friendly and low-VOC materials is pushing manufacturers to explore renewable or bio-based forms of isononanoic acid. Several producers are now developing green alternatives with similar performance to synthetic versions, creating opportunities for sustainable expansion. Metalworking Fluids and Plasticizers Its application as a stabilizer in metalworking fluids and as a base in plasticizer manufacturing supports demand in precision manufacturing, electronics, and packaging industries. Segmentation Analysis By Type Synthetic Isononanoic Acid The dominant segment, widely used in industrial applications such as lubricants, coatings, and adhesives due to its consistent performance and scalability. Natural/Bio-Based Isononanoic Acid A fast-growing segment, gaining popularity due to sustainability efforts and increasing demand for eco-friendly formulations in cosmetics and food-related applications. By Grade Industrial Grade The most widely used, particularly in lubricants, coatings, and metalworking fluids. It offers a balance of cost-effectiveness and performance. Cosmetic Grade Specifically purified for use in personal care products, this grade is gaining traction with rising consumer demand for skin-friendly and clean-label cosmetics. Food & Pharmaceutical Grade A smaller segment used in specialized applications requiring strict safety and regulatory compliance. By Application Lubricants The largest application segment. The chemical’s role in synthetic ester-based lubricants ensures continued demand from automotive, machinery, and aerospace industries. Plasticizers Used to enhance flexibility in plastics and polymers. The growing plastic manufacturing sector in developing economies supports this segment’s growth. Coatings & Adhesives The acid improves flexibility and weather resistance in coatings, especially in the construction and automotive sectors. Personal Care Increasing use in skincare, haircare, and sunscreens due to its emollient and conditioning properties. Others Includes herbicides, detergents, and specialty intermediates in niche applications. By Form Liquid Preferred in industrial applications due to ease of blending and formulation. Solid Typically used in high-purity or personal care applications requiring ease of handling and storage.
